Job Title: Hair Dresser 39-5012.00
Job Duties: Cut, trim ,Shampoo and style customer's hair. * Keep work stations clean and sanitize tools such as scissors and combs. * Cut, trim and shape hair or hairpieces, based on customers' instructions, hair type and facial features, using clippers, scissors, trimmers and razors. * Analyze patrons' hair and other physical features to determine and recommend beauty treatment or suggest hair styles. * Schedule client appointments. * Bleach, dye, or tint hair, using applicator or brush. * Update and maintain customer information records, such as beauty services provided. * Shampoo, rinse, condition and dry hair and scalp or hairpieces with water, liquid soap, or other solutions. * Operate cash registers to receive payments from patrons. * Demonstrate and sell hair care products and cosmetics. * Develop new styles and techniques.

O-Net: Title Job Zone Three: Medium Preparation Needed Overall Experience Previous work-related skill, knowledge, or experience is required for these occupations. For example, an electrician must have completed three or four years of apprenticeship or several years of vocational training, and often must have passed a licensing exam, in order to perform the job. Job Training Employees in these occupations usually need one or two years of training involving both on-the-job experience and informal training with experienced workers. Job Zone Examples These occupations usually involve using communication and organizational skills to coordinate, supervise, manage, or train others to accomplish goals. Examples include funeral directors, electricians, forest and conservation technicians, legal secretaries, interviewers, and insurance sales agents. SVP Range (6.0 to < 7.0) Education Most occupations in this zone require training in vocational schools, related on-the-job experience, or an associate's degree. Some may require a bachelor's degree.
